Output 93fd8573bdfc34eff05dc6b2cc15a2f667470d359397ca8a08b02ca06fd9a43e:0

value
70925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ec594a1b879b771ceb158b3d444e2c947c6726f OP_EQUAL
address
38sXKeU1EZ3oGQ2aLFe4U1tfKoMXaZrSKQ
transaction
93fd8573bdfc34eff05dc6b2cc15a2f667470d359397ca8a08b02ca06fd9a43e
spent
true